  // Sets a shared unowned InputMethod. This is used when there is a singleton
  // InputMethod shared between multiple WindowTreeHost instances.
  //
  // This is used for Ash only. There are 2 reasons:
  // 1) ChromeOS virtual keyboard needs to receive ShowVirtualKeyboardIfEnabled
  // notification from InputMethod. Multiple InputMethod instances makes it hard
  // to register/unregister the observer for that notification. 2) For Ozone,
  // there is no native focus state for the root window and WindowTreeHost. See
  // DrmWindowHost::CanDispatchEvent, the key events always goes to the primary
  // WindowTreeHost. And after InputMethod processed the key event and continue
  // dispatching it, WindowTargeter::FindTargetForEvent may re-dispatch it to a
  // different WindowTreeHost. So the singleton InputMethod can make sure the
  // correct InputMethod instance processes the key event no matter which
  // WindowTreeHost is the target for event. Please refer to the test:
  // ExtendedDesktopTest.KeyEventsOnLockScreen.
  //
  // TODO(shuchen): remove this method after above reasons become invalid.
  // A possible solution is to make sure DrmWindowHost can find the correct
  // WindowTreeHost to dispatch events.
  void SetSharedInputMethod(ui::InputMethod* input_method);
